6 killed in rent-a-cab accidents in little over a year

North Goa accounts for all fatalities as 23 injury crashes involving rental vehicles reported across the State

PANJIM/MARGAO: Six fatal accidents involving rent-a-cabs were reported in Goa in a little over a year, while 23 accidents causing injuries were recorded across the State during the same period. All six deaths were reported within the jurisdiction of the North Goa district, which also recorded seven injury accidents involving rent-a-cabs.
Yogendra Singh Dahiya and his colleague, Ankit Singh Balian, were killed af-ter the rent-a-cab in which they were travelling was rammed by a fuel tanker that crossed the divider at Bambolim on November 4, 2025.
Dahiya was the president of the All India Sepaktakraw Association and was in the State in connection with a Sepaktakraw championship.

An 86-year-old NRI tour-ist from the United King-dom (UK), Harish Solanki, was killed after being knocked down by a speed-ing rent-a-cab driven by Vicky Jain. The accident occurred at Candolim on April 25, 2025, when Solanki and his wife, Chandrakanta (81), were walking along the roadside after coming out of their hotel.

In another fatal accident reported under the Anjuna Police Station jurisdiction, Bhagat Ram Sharma (65), a tourist from Bhopal, Madhya Pradesh, was killed in a collision involving two cars at Happy Bar Junction, Assagao, on February 23, 2026.

According to police, the accident occurred when Shaurya Goyal (19), a BBA student from Hauz Khas, New Delhi, allegedly drove a rent-a-cab in a rash and negligent manner while proceeding from Mapusa towards Anjuna and collided with an oncoming car that was proceeding roceedin from Assagao towards Parra. Goyal was holidaying in Goa with four female students when the accident occurred, police said.

The fifth fatal accident was reported under the Mandrem Police Station jurisdiction on June 14, 2024. The latest and sixth fatal accident was reported at Agacaim Police Station on July 10, when 49-year-old Janardhan Tukaram Harmalkar of Mahakhazan, Dhargal, Pernem, was killed in a horrific road accident at Goa Velha. A 16-year-old boy from Vasco allegedly drove a rent-a-cab in a rash and negligent manner under the influence of alcohol while proceeding from Bambolim towards Margao and, on reaching Goa Velha, collided with a two-wheel-er ridden by Harmalkar.

According to police sources, 14 accidents involving rent-a-car vehicles were reported across South Goa between January and May 2026. Verna police stations recorded the highest four accidents, three by Margao Town PS, while Colva, Quepem, Vasco, Mor-mugao, Curchorem, Maina-Curtorim, and Mardol police stations reported one accident each.

One of the most serious accidents involved a rented car in a hit-and-run case on the Margao-Cuncolim road at Sirlim. The vehicle, driven by Swaraj Jagtap of Pune, allegedly struck a 44-year-old woman Nivia Gomes riding a two-wheeler, critically injuring her before fleeing the scene. Police later arrested the driver and seized the vehicle.
Another incident was reported near the Whole-sale Fish Market at Margao, where a rented vehicle collided with a private vehicle.
